Output 76db62245be356d99b3165354e3c625511bec6f64fbac06b76fc64e6929d02e3:0

value
3112432120
script pubkey
OP_0 OP_PUSHBYTES_20 c8acdfbb5a22436f3ee51ac77abd7fc8ace55ac4
address
tb1qezkdlw66yfpk70h9rtrh40tlezkw2kkyk5dlte
transaction
76db62245be356d99b3165354e3c625511bec6f64fbac06b76fc64e6929d02e3